The Emergency Water Removal Process: What to Expect
Our team follows a strict process to ensure that your home is restored to its original condition. We understand that water damage can be overwhelming, but with our expert guidance, you’ll be back on track in no time. Here’s what you can expect:
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our team will arrive at your home, assess the damage, and identify the source of the water.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ect any hidden moisture, ensuring that we don’t miss a single spot.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ract the water from your home, re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th. Our team will work efficiently to get the job done quickly.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your home, ensuring that the air is clean and dry.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and mold grow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ize your home, removing any remaining water and debris. We’ll also use specialized equipment to remove any musty odors and leave your home smelling fresh and clean.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Once the drying process is complete, our team will assess the damage and recommend any necessary repairs. We’ll work with you to get your home back to its original condition, including any necessary painting, flooring, or carpentry work.

Emergency Water Removal (24/7) Cost in Enon, OH
The cost of emergency water removal services in Enon, OH can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for different services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The cost of water extraction depends on the amount of water and the equipment needed to extract it.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The cost of drying and dehumidification dep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ment needed to dry and dehumidify it.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| The cost of cleaning and sanitizing depends on the extent of the damage and the equipment needed to clean and sanitize the area. |
| Restoration and rep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| The cost of restoration and repair depends on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to restore and repair the area. |
